12 Senators Urge Withdrawal of Talent Search Grants

  • Twelve senators urged Secretary Linda McMahon on April 9 to withdraw the Talent Search grant application.
  • President Donald Trump’s administration revised the Talent Search competition on March 17, shifting priority to workforce-development programs, as Education Department spokesperson Ellen Keast said the agency is confident.
  • Senators Raphael Warnock and Susan Collins warned the changes could disenfranchise low-income students and cause Talent Search programs to lose funding if they do not meet workforce-development priorities.
